Valor Baseball Drops Matchup with #16 Kansas Wesleyan on Friday

The Basics

Score: Evangel 1, #16 Kansas Wesleyan 12 | Box Score

Record: Evangel (6-6), KWU (9-4)

Location: Salina, Kan. (Dean Evans Stadium)

SALINA, Kan. – Valor Baseball traveled to Salina, Kansas, on Friday (Feb. 23) afternoon to open a three-game conference road series against the nationally ranked #16 Kansas Wesleyan Coyotes.

The Valor would get on the board to open the ballgame, but 12 unanswered Coyote runs proved to be the difference, as EU fell in game one of the series, 12-1.

NOTABLE

  • Evangel hit .276 in the loss on Friday.

  • Riley Mitchell went 2-4 from the plate on Friday to lead the Valor in batting average.

  • Evangel's pitching staff struck out nine batters in the loss.

HOW IT HAPPENED

  • Evangel jumped on Kansas Wesleyan early, scoring a run before registering their first out of the game. An Isaac Miller double was followed by a Riley Mitchell single. Miller would score on a Taylor McLeod single to take a 1-0 lead.

  • The Coyotes would score six runs in the bottom of the second to take a 6-1 lead in the game. 

  • The Valor would get four runners in scoring positions for the remainder of Friday's game, but could not score any additional runs, leaving the bases loaded in the top of the seventh, as EU ultimately fell, 12-1.
